Recipe for Success The Wine Store Retail Sales Clerks sell merchandise to customers, assist customers in obtaining merchandise, calculate and total purchases on a computerized cash register, collect money and make change. They stock shelves, take inventory, complete forms pertaining to store operations, unload shipments from trucks, mop, sweep, dust, clean windows. They are responsible for organization and cleanliness of the downstairs storage area.

Maximize product sales by actively suggesting products through education and recommendations to build consumer loyalty and trust.
Follow stock rotation guidelines to assure older or dated product is removed from the sales floor at the appropriate time to maximize product freshness and quality for our customers.
Maintain pricing integrity by ensuring products are labeled and priced correctly and errors that do occur are immediately brought to the attention of the manager and corrected.
Follow prescribed merchandising guidelines to assure that product is presented in the most desirable way to maximize appearance, presentation, and sales.
Operate a computerized cash register and be financially responsible for the money in your cash drawer.
Assure that all stock is maintained at the appropriate level by restocking cases and shelves as needed to assure adequate inventory levels of each product are displayed to avoid lost sales from product shortages.
Store maintenance & cleaning duties such as sweeping, dusting, mopping, cleaning windows and lavatories, storage organization & maintenance and removing snow and ice.
Assists manager and assistant manager with daily in-store tastings. Engaging with customers on new and featured wines & spirits.
The Part Time Clerk closes the store twice per week. Closing duties include: accurately completing the closing paperwork, counting the bank and deposit for the day, dropping cash deposits into the safe at the end of the day, stocking the refrigerator to ensure enough cold product is ready at opening the next day, setting security system.
Accepting shipments of merchandise once or twice a week. This involves lifting, carrying and stacking cases of alcoholic beverages up and down a flight of stairs. Unloading is usually a 1-2 hour operation. You must also lift and carry merchandise in order to stock store shelves.
Scan invoices and bills over to accounts payable upon receiving, then file immediately into the proper section of the financial folder.
